The Local Council for this Postcode is West Lindsey District Council and the County Council is Lincolnshire County Council.
Lincolnshire County Council is responsible for providing education, libraries and maintaining highways.
West Lindsey District Council is responsible for duties such as council tax, rubbish collection, housing, environmental health and planning.
